About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Commissioning Specialist to join our Commissioning Team in Southern Ontario. As a Commissioning Specialist, you will be responsible for delivering commissioning and commissioning-related services on new building construction projects.

Key Responsibilities
  • Project manage the commissioning process on multiple projects simultaneously while achieving project deliverables, deadlines, and financial expectations.
  • Interact successfully with multi-discipline internal and external project teams.
  • Develop and maintain good client relationships.
  • Achieve project objectives, such as those detailed in Owner's Project Requirements, Construction Contract Documents, LEED, or other building rating systems.
  • Develop clear and concise written reports that convey technical information.
  • Direct and/or conduct and document commissioning and commissioning-related testing.
  • Provide technical knowledge to troubleshooting building systems during commissioning.
  • Review and identify design risks to the project, including change orders, maintenance challenges, sequence optimizations, and end-user functions.
  • Evaluate installations and functional performance of building systems for optimized performance/efficiencies.
  • Chair project commissioning meetings and provide commissioning-related advice to the project Commissioning Team.
  • Contribute to the improvement of internal processes and documentation.
  • Write proposals and quotations and win new projects.
  • Perform other duties as assigned/required.
Requirements
  • Have over 5-10 years of experience working with building systems, including commissioning experience.
  • Possess excellent interpersonal and verbal and written communication skills.
  • Fluency in English with excellent written and verbal communication skills is required.
  • Have the ability to prioritize and handle multiple projects and tasks on each project, and be able to adapt to shifting priorities.
  • Have the desire to continuously learn to work more effectively.
  • Be willing to travel to projects located throughout Southern Ontario, including Windsor, Niagara, Toronto, and others.
  • Be committed to regularly enhance your technical and professional skills.
  • Be self-motivated with the ability to succeed in a fast-paced environment.
  • Be punctual, reliable, detail-oriented, and very organized.
  • Maintain a professional designation, such as E.I.T, P.Eng, AScT, CTech, is preferred but not mandatory.
  • Maintain credentials related to commissioning or a plan to achieve these credentials, such as ACP, CCP, CxA, BCxP, LEED AP, is preferred but not mandatory.
  • Possess a valid Driver's License.
